--- Processing for expanding intrinsic subprogram calls
-
-with Types; use Types;
-
-package Exp_Intr is
-
- procedure Expand_Intrinsic_Call (N : Node_Id; E : Entity_Id);
- -- N is either a function call node, or a procedure call statement node
- -- where the corresponding subprogram is intrinsic (i.e. was the subject
- -- of a Import or Interface pragma specifying the subprogram as intrinsic.
- -- The effect is to replace the call with appropriate specialized nodes.
- -- The second argument is the entity for the subprogram spec.
-
-end Exp_Intr;
